Fırat Binici (born August 5, 1985 ) is a Turkish wrestler . He was runner-up in free style European welterweight in 2009 .

Career

Binici had his first start at an international championship at the age of 24, the European Free Style Championship in Vilnius , where he won the silver medal in welterweight (weight class up to 74 kg body weight). After four victories he only had to admit defeat to Tschamsulwara Tschamsulwarajew from Azerbaijan .

He belongs to the Belediyespor Erzurum sports club , has been wrestling since 1995, is a student and is coached by Topaloglu Ilhami and Ismail Yildirim. Before his success in Vilnius, he only competed in international wrestling events in 2007 at the “Yasar Dogu” memorial in Ankara . There he reached 7th place in the welterweight division.

Firat Binici only wrestles in free style.
